Jobbeschreibung

We are currently looking for an Account Manager to join the LSEG Customer Connect Sales team. This role will be based in Frankfurt, Germany and will be required to cover German speaking customers.

You will manage an existing portfolio of Financial Buy Side and Sell Side customers with a strong focus on revenue retention and gross sales. You are responsible for organising a strategic approach to retain existing revenue and generate new gross revenue sales, mainly remotely, via calls and e-mail, social media and other digital communication tools. The successful candidate will be a resourceful, motivated individual with a high level of intellectual curiosity, especially towards the financial markets. Sense of ownership, proactivity and strong ambition are prerequisites for successful application for the role.

Responsibilities Include:
  • Manage, retain and grow revenue from the book
  • Establish strong, long-term customer relationships, and cultivate new business opportunities
  • Maintain relationships with key decision makers and build a strong reputation in German speaking financial market
  • Develop a high velocity and high-speed mindset to multiply touch points with customers and answer with an high reactivity to their inquiries
  • Develop and proactively implement retention and growth-centric account strategies
  • Apply knowledge of business and its constituent workflows to conceive and position value-added solutions to promote sales and revenue growth
  • Collaborate and drive account team and/or other business units where required and have oversight of all account activities
  • Be responsible for forecasting, keep management in touch with accounts in a timely fashion, gather intelligence on competitor activity, and give feedback to other internal stakeholders
  • Act as point of contact for the clients and provide the client with accurate information in a timely manner
  • Diligently track customer activity in internal systems in order to execute on account strategy and identify additional opportunities
